【问题标题】:Create and Call a JavaScript Function in PHP在 PHP 中创建和调用 JavaScript 函数
【发布时间】:2013-12-26 05:42:25
【问题描述】:

从 ASP.NET 迁移后,我刚刚开始学习如何在 PHP 中创建 Web 应用程序。

我想知道如何将 JavaScript 与 PHP 集成。例如,有一个 Home.php 页面位于网站的根文件夹中。该页面上有一个 HTML 按钮和一个简单的 JavaScript 函数,其中包含用于显示“Hello!”的弹出窗口的代码。我想在这个 HTML 按钮的点击事件中调用这个函数。谁能帮帮我吗?我知道如何在 ASP.NET 中实现这一点。我想知道它是如何在 PHP 中完成的。在得到这个问题的解决方案后,我将学习迁移到 AJAX 和 jQuery。

我不知道以前是否在此论坛上发布过类似的问题。如果有,那么模组可以接听电话并删除此帖子并向我发送包含类似问题链接的 PM。 :D

提前谢谢你。


非常感谢大家的回复。 :)

您给我的解决方案是 HTML;但是我如何在 PHP 中实现这一点?

【问题讨论】:

  • 您可以像在html文件中一样直接在PHP文件中编写html和javascript代码,Apache首先解析PHP文件并创建等效的html并响应浏览器,然后浏览器将解释该HTML。所以你可以在你的 PHP 文件中使用 onclick="your_Function()"。
  • 好的,我明白了。非常感谢。 :-)

标签: javascript php jquery ajax htmlbutton


【解决方案1】:

JavaScript 通常放在 head 部分。

<script type="text/javascript">
      function yourFunction() {

             alert("Helloc click ");
       }

    </script>

你的 HTML

  <input onclick="yourFunction(); " value="value">

要开始学习基本的 JavaScript,请访问 here 的教程。

【讨论】:

    【解决方案2】:
    <script>
    
    function myFunction() {
      alert("Clicked");
    }
    
    </script>
    
    <button onclick="myFunction()">Click me</button>
    

    【讨论】:

      【解决方案3】:

      这样吗?

      <input id="mybutton" type="button" target="_self" onclick="functionname(), return false;" name="mybutton" value="Click me!" />
      

      【讨论】:

        猜你喜欢
        • 1970-01-01
        • 2013-10-19
        • 1970-01-01
        • 1970-01-01
        • 1970-01-01
        • 1970-01-01
        • 2018-08-21
        • 2020-07-20
        • 1970-01-01
        相关资源
        最近更新 更多